Standard Support

Standard Support hardware includes technology products that are widely used at TW and that:

  • are models identified on the University Standard Hardware page
  • come from the list of TW’s preferred technology vendors,
  • meet the operating system software requirements as specified by the manufacturer,
  • meet the system requirements necessary to function within the university network environment, and
  • are designed for institutional or business use (i.e., not marketed for home use).

For these products, IT has the skills, expertise and resources available to provide in-depth assistance.

Limited Support

Limited Support hardware products are ones that are less widely used at TW than the Standard Support hardware. These models meet all of the requirements for Standard Support, however, they are not the specific models identified on the University Standard Hardware page.

Limited support is provided for these hardware items provided that they were purchased with university funds and are currently under warranty.

For these products, IT provides basic troubleshooting assistance and warranty assistance. However, for complex issues and replacement parts, you will need to access other resources.

Areas Not Supported

Items not meeting the stated requirements for Standard or Limited Support are not supported by IT. Additionally, IT does not make physical changes to computer hardware, such as installing Ethernet network cards, additional RAM, hard drives, etc.

Hardware and software purchased by individual employees and students (i.e., personal purchases) are not supported by IT.
